১. ভূমিকা
এই ল্যাবটি আপনাকে আপনার বিদ্যমান ওয়ার্কস্পেসগুলিকে গুগল অ্যান্টিগ্র্যাভিটিতে স্থানান্তরিত করার প্রক্রিয়াটি ধাপে ধাপে দেখাবে, যা একটি কোড-ফার্স্ট, এজেন্টিক IDE। এই ল্যাবে আমরা যে পদক্ষেপগুলি অনুসরণ করব, তা নিয়ে এখানে একটি ১-মিনিটের ভিডিও রয়েছে।
২. Antigravity IDE ইনস্টল করুন
অ্যান্টিগ্র্যাভিটি হলো গুগলের কোড-ফার্স্ট, এজেন্টিক আইডিই। এই ল্যাবটি স্বয়ংক্রিয়ভাবে প্রজেক্ট রূপান্তর সম্পাদন করতে অ্যান্টিগ্র্যাভিটি ব্যবহার করে।
- antigravity.google- এ যান।
- আপনার অপারেটিং সিস্টেমের (macOS, Windows, বা Linux) জন্য ইনস্টলারটি ডাউনলোড করুন।
- ইনস্টলারটি চালান এবং স্ক্রিনে প্রদর্শিত নির্দেশাবলী অনুসরণ করুন।
- অ্যান্টিগ্র্যাভিটি সঠিকভাবে কাজ করছে কিনা তা নিশ্চিত করতে এটি খুলুন।
৩. Node.js ইনস্টল করুন
Antigravity এবং Firebase CLI, Node.js-এর উপর নির্ভরশীল। নিশ্চিত করুন যে আপনার কাছে এর সংস্করণ ২০ বা তার উচ্চতর সংস্করণ রয়েছে।
- nodejs.org থেকে Node.js-এর LTS সংস্করণটি ডাউনলোড করুন।
- ইনস্টলারটি চালান এবং ডিফল্ট সেটিংস গ্রহণ করুন।
- টার্মিনাল খুলে
node --versionকমান্ডটি চালিয়ে ভার্সনটি 20.x বা তার বেশি কিনা তা নিশ্চিত করুন।
৪. Firebase CLI ইনস্টল করুন
Firebase CLI আপনাকে কমান্ড লাইন থেকে আপনার অ্যাপ ডেপ্লয় করার সুযোগ দেয়।
- আপনার টার্মিনালে, CLI বিশ্বব্যাপী ইনস্টল করতে নিম্নলিখিত কমান্ডটি চালান:
npm install -g firebase-tools - macOS বা Linux-এ অনুমতির জন্য অনুরোধ করা হলে, আপনাকে নিম্নলিখিতটি চালাতে হতে পারে:
sudo npm install -g firebase-tools - ইনস্টলেশন যাচাই করুন:
সংস্করণটি 15.10.0 বা তার চেয়ে উচ্চতর কিনা তা নিশ্চিত করুন।firebase --version
৫. ফায়ারবেস স্টুডিও থেকে আপনার প্রজেক্টটি এক্সপোর্ট করুন।
- Firebase Studio- তে আপনার ওয়ার্কস্পেসটি খুলুন।
- ওয়ার্কস্পেসের শীর্ষে থাকা ' Move now' বাটনটিতে ক্লিক করুন।
- তাদের প্রজেক্ট ফাইলগুলো জিপ করে ডাউনলোড করতে স্ক্রিনে দেওয়া নির্দেশাবলী অনুসরণ করুন।
- দ্রষ্টব্য: যদি কোনো উইন্ডো প্রদর্শিত না হয়, তাহলে আপনার ব্রাউজারের অ্যাড্রেস বারে পপ-আপ ব্লকার আছে কিনা তা পরীক্ষা করুন।
- ডাউনলোড করা ZIP ফোল্ডারটি আপনার স্থানীয় ডিরেক্টরিতে এক্সট্র্যাক্ট করুন।
৬. অ্যান্টিগ্র্যাভিটিতে আপনার অ্যাপটি চালু করুন।
- Antigravity- তে এক্সট্র্যাক্ট করা ফোল্ডারটি খুলুন।
- এজেন্ট প্যানে , জেমিনি ফ্ল্যাশ মডেলটি নির্বাচন করুন।
- নিম্নলিখিত প্রম্পটটি প্রবেশ করান:
@fbs-to-agy-export - প্রকল্পটির রূপান্তর সম্পন্ন করতে এজেন্টের নির্দেশনা অনুসরণ করুন এবং প্রয়োজন হলে সহায়তা প্রদান করুন।
৭. আপনার অ্যাপটি স্থানীয়ভাবে প্রিভিউ করুন
- বাম সাইডবারে থাকা রান এবং ডিবাগ মেনুতে যান।
- স্থানীয় ডেভেলপমেন্ট সার্ভারটি চালু করতে প্লে বাটনে ক্লিক করুন।
- আপনার অ্যাপ্লিকেশনটি দেখার জন্য টার্মিনালে দেওয়া নির্দেশাবলী অনুসরণ করুন।
৮. আপনার অ্যাপটি প্রকাশ করুন।
- এজেন্ট চ্যাট প্যানেলটি খুলুন।
- নিম্নলিখিত প্রম্পটটি প্রবেশ করান:
Publish my app firebase deployচালানোর জন্য অনুরোধ করা হলে, Yes নির্বাচন করুন।- এজেন্ট আপনাকে হয় আপনার বিদ্যমান অ্যাপ হোস্টিং ইউআরএল-এর সাথে লিঙ্ক করে দেবে অথবা নতুন করে সেটআপ করার প্রক্রিয়াটি ধাপে ধাপে বুঝিয়ে দেবে।
৯. উপসংহার
আপনি সফলভাবে আপনার Firebase Studio প্রজেক্টটি Antigravity-তে মাইগ্রেট করেছেন এবং agentic workflows ব্যবহার করে এটি পুনরায় ডিপ্লয় করেছেন।